Output 86687180653fa1cfbdaf97eb7814556873970ae033e0b33fe31f0af4f945219a:20

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bec4a10d8de05e723f96c0c2cd28bd738587cf3ea9bc8c308e11baf313605069
address
bc1phmz2zrvdup08y0ukcrpv629awwzc0ne74x7gcvywzxa0xymq2p5sggup66
transaction
86687180653fa1cfbdaf97eb7814556873970ae033e0b33fe31f0af4f945219a
spent
true